Brisbane Broncos sweat on Adam Reynolds' fitness ahead of next game
The Brisbane Broncos face a major challenge as they prepare for a high-stakes Queensland derby against the North Queensland Cowboys.
Captain Adam Reynolds is currently racing the clock to overcome a Grade 2 adductor longus strain sustained during their recent win over the Gold Coast Titans.
Despite the injury, Coach Michael Maguire has named him in the starting side, hoping he can prove his fitness during final training sessions.
If Reynolds cannot play, Thomas Duffy stands ready on the bench.
The team is already dealing with a serious depth crisis, as stars Reece Walsh and Ben Hunt are both sidelined with significant injuries.
